The Role of Probability in Roulettino

Probability is the cornerstone of any successful roulettino strategy. While luck undeniably plays a role, understanding the mathematical probabilities associated with each bet allows players to make more calculated decisions. For instance, betting on a single number in a 10-number roulettino has a 1 in 10 chance of winning. This translates to a 10% probability of success. Similarly, betting on a specific color (assuming an equal distribution of colored numbers) will have a probability based on the number of that color on the wheel. Calculating these probabilities isn't about predicting the future, it’s about understanding the long-term expected value of each bet. Players should avoid the fallacy of the gambler, which assumes that past outcomes influence future results. Each spin of the wheel is an independent event, meaning past results have no bearing on the outcome of the next spin.

Analyzing the payout ratios in relation to the probabilities is crucial. A favorable bet offers a payout that is commensurate with the risk involved. If the payout is significantly lower than the probability of winning would suggest, it’s considered a less favorable bet. Players should focus on identifying and exploiting these favorable betting opportunities, while avoiding bets with a disproportionately low payout ratio. A fundamental concept is to understand the difference between theoretical probability and actual results. While the theoretical probability of a specific outcome might be 10%, in the short term, it's perfectly possible to experience a streak where that outcome occurs more or less frequently than expected. However, over a large number of spins, the actual results will inevitably converge towards the theoretical probabilities.

Developing a Smart Betting Strategy

There are numerous betting strategies circulating amongst roulettino players, each claiming to offer an edge over the house. However, it's crucial to approach these strategies with a healthy dose of skepticism. No strategy can guarantee consistent wins, as the inherent house edge remains a constant factor. One popular strategy is the Martingale system, which involves doubling your bet after each loss, with the goal of recouping your losses and realizing a small profit when you eventually win. While this strategy can be effective in the short term, it requires a substantial bankroll, as losses can escalate rapidly. Another strategy, the Fibonacci sequence, involves betting according to the Fibonacci sequence (1, 1, 2, 3, 5, 8, etc.), increasing your bet after each loss and decreasing it after each win. This strategy is considered less aggressive than the Martingale system, but it still carries the risk of significant losses.

A more conservative approach involves focusing on bets with a higher probability of winning, even if the payout is lower. For example, consistently betting on a color or odd/even offers a nearly 50% chance of success, although the payout will be relatively modest. Another strategy involves setting strict bankroll limits and adhering to them rigorously. This means deciding how much money you're willing to lose before you start playing and stopping once you reach that limit. Responsible gambling is paramount, and it’s essential to avoid chasing losses or betting more than you can afford to lose. The key to developing a successful betting strategy is to find one that aligns with your risk tolerance, bankroll, and playing style.

Bankroll Management Techniques

Effective bankroll management is arguably more important than any specific betting strategy. It involves carefully controlling your finances to ensure that you can withstand inevitable losing streaks and continue playing responsibly. A fundamental principle is to set a budget for your roulettino sessions and stick to it, regardless of whether you're winning or losing. A common guideline is to allocate no more than 1-5% of your total bankroll to each session. This helps to mitigate the risk of depleting your funds too quickly. It’s also essential to establish a win limit. Once you reach a predetermined profit target, consider withdrawing your winnings and walking away. This prevents you from giving back your profits due to overconfidence or impulsiveness.

Avoid the temptation to increase your bets significantly after a winning streak. While it’s tempting to capitalize on your luck, doing so can quickly erode your profits and expose you to greater risk. Similarly, resist the urge to chase losses by increasing your bets after a losing streak. This is a common mistake that can lead to devastating financial consequences. Regularly review your betting history to identify patterns and areas for improvement. Analyzing your wins and losses can provide valuable insights into your strengths and weaknesses as a player. Understanding your own tendencies is critical for making informed decisions and refining your bankroll management strategy over time.

The Psychological Aspects of Roulettino

Roulettino, like all casino games, is not solely a game of chance and strategy; it also involves a significant psychological component. Players often fall prey to cognitive biases and emotional impulses that can cloud their judgment and lead to poor decision-making. The “gambler’s fallacy,” as mentioned earlier, is a prime example of a cognitive bias that can influence betting behavior. Another common bias is the “illusion of control,” where players believe they have more influence over the outcome of the game than they actually do. This can lead to risky bets and an overestimation of their chances of winning. Emotional factors, such as excitement, frustration, and greed, can also play a significant role. Chasing losses out of frustration or increasing bets out of greed are classic examples of emotional impulses that can sabotage a player’s strategy.

Maintaining a calm and rational mindset is crucial for making sound decisions. Avoid playing when you’re feeling stressed, tired, or emotionally vulnerable. Take regular breaks to clear your head and avoid getting caught up in the heat of the moment. It's important to approach roulettino as a form of entertainment, not as a means of making a living. Accept that losing is an inevitable part of the game and avoid letting losses affect your emotional state. Practicing mindfulness and self-awareness can help you to identify and manage your emotional impulses. Learning to detach emotionally from the outcome of each spin can allow you to make more rational and objective decisions.

Recognizing and Avoiding Problem Gambling

While roulettino can be an enjoyable pastime, it’s also essential to be aware of the risks of problem gambling. Problem gambling is characterized by an uncontrollable urge to gamble, despite negative consequences. Signs of problem gambling include spending increasing amounts of time and money on gambling, neglecting personal responsibilities, lying about gambling habits, and experiencing feelings of guilt or shame. If you or someone you know is struggling with problem gambling, it’s crucial to seek help. Numerous resources are available, including helplines, support groups, and counseling services.
